Maduro urged mayors and governors to abide by Supreme Court ruling on 2017 Budget


The President of the Republic, Nicolas Maduro, on Tuesday urged the mayors and governors of the country to abide by the judgment of the Supreme Court of Justice on the Sovereign Budget for 2017, for the regions to receive the approved budget items.
He noted that 20 Governors and 270 Bolivarian Nayors signed to support that budget. He also said that those who do not respect the Constitution of the Bolivarian Republic will not be acknowledged.
He noted that the Vice President of the Republic, Aristobulo Isturiz, will welcome in his office to the Governors and Mayors who are still pending to sign, stressing that will be taken the appropriate actions regarding those who do not.
Meanwhile, Isturiz said that he has already talked with some of them, and also pointed out that none of these governors can enter in contempt of the Supreme Court, since they will have the same treatment that has been given to the current National Assembly which is not in accordance with the law.
“They want to agree, and we are waiting,” said the Vice President of the Bolivarian Republic of Venezuela.
This was made known during the broadcast of the weekly program “Contacto con Maduro” (Contact with Maduro) held from the Catia Theater in Caracas.
